When it comes to track-dedicated street-legal cars, few can top Porsche’s 911 GT3 RS, especially if it comes embellished in carbon-fiber goodies.

Even though the high-performance sports car is offered as a complete package straight from the factory (with carbon fiber accents), Edo Competition reckoned that something was missing from the overall picture, and came up with its own carbon sport package for the 911 GT3 RS.

Optimized for performance, the light-weight add-ons are made to channel air more easily, reduce turbulence and create downforce, especially the fender outlets, side panel intakes, winglets, mirror covers and rear cover air intake.

Moreover, they also underline the vehicle’s sporty character, as nothing yells performance as a 493hp, naturally aspirated flat six-powered sports car with lots of carbon fiber bits and bobs. The stock car is far from subtle to begin with, but the whole package offers a rather tamed appearance, especially as it can be commissioned in either matte or glossy finishes to suit every visual need.

Even the vehicle’s cabin was adorned in carbon-fiber, although Edo Competition likes to say the interior accessories were placed in the foreground. Sure, they don’t poke your eye out, but what exactly on this car does?
